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
720397098 16092 351236722 384648083 84106362
20237 38481 4588978712
20237 38481 4588978712
4957365 68629695 5622585 6664 900572303
All about undefined
Interested in learning more?
20237 38481 4588978712
4957365 68629695 5622585 6664 900572303
See more
7007211261 86 878594
6188 0263193 776721992
See more
1986352075 9543 420283
713 13634 4676
See more